Публикация

подписчиков: 2 Подписаться
0
Avatar

История изменений товара

Как получить всю историю изменений товара? Запрос типа https://online.moysklad.ru/api/remap/1.1/entity/product/cce5dd62-89a6-11e8-9ff4-315000ce8695/audit показывает только самое последнее изменение.

Петя Петров

Войдите в службу, чтобы оставить комментарий.

Комментариев: 4

0
Avatar

Добрый день!
Вы используете верный запрос https://online.moysklad.ru/api/remap/1.1/doc/index.html#%D0%B0%D1%83%D0%B4%D0%B8%D1%82-%D1%81%D0%BE%D0%B1%D1%8B%D1%82%D0%B8%D1%8F-get-1

Прикрепите, пожалуйста, скриншот аудита товарв из веб-версии и ответ по вашему запросу

Ivan Pivkin 0 проголосовали
Действия с комментариями Постоянная ссылка
0
Avatar

Вот история изменений:Вот что я получаю при запросе https://online.moysklad.ru/api/remap/1.1/entity/product/772f5d9f-88e8-11e8-9ff4-3150009d1ea2/audit:

Array
(
    [meta] => Array
        (
            [href] => https://online.moysklad.ru/api/remap/1.1/entity/product/772f66b9-88e8-11e8-9ff4-3150009d1ea4
            [metadataHref] => https://online.moysklad.ru/api/remap/1.1/entity/product/metadata
            [type] => product
            [mediaType] => application/json
            [uuidHref] => https://online.moysklad.ru/app/#good/edit?id=772f5d9f-88e8-11e8-9ff4-3150009d1ea2
        )

    [id] => 772f66b9-88e8-11e8-9ff4-3150009d1ea4
    [accountId] => b746daa6-88e4-11e8-9109-f8fc00010fc4
    [owner] => Array
        (
            [meta] => Array
                (
                    [href] => https://online.moysklad.ru/api/remap/1.1/entity/employee/b75db66d-88e4-11e8-9109-f8fc00289674
                    [metadataHref] => https://online.moysklad.ru/api/remap/1.1/entity/employee/metadata
                    [type] => employee
                    [mediaType] => application/json
                    [uuidHref] => https://online.moysklad.ru/app/#employee/edit?id=b75db66d-88e4-11e8-9109-f8fc00289674
                )

        )

    [shared] => 1
    [group] => Array
        (
            [meta] => Array
                (
                    [href] => https://online.moysklad.ru/api/remap/1.1/entity/group/b7471669-88e4-11e8-9109-f8fc00010fc5
                    [metadataHref] => https://online.moysklad.ru/api/remap/1.1/entity/group/metadata
                    [type] => group
                    [mediaType] => application/json
                )

        )

    [version] => 5
    [updated] => 2018-08-02 14:06:25
    [name] => Герб России
    [code] => Г.ГР
    [externalCode] => dJKGOqpaik7QgGgNfGERd1
    [archived] => 
    [pathName] => Гербы
    [productFolder] => Array
        (
            [meta] => Array
                (
                    [href] => https://online.moysklad.ru/api/remap/1.1/entity/productfolder/772cdf7a-88e8-11e8-9ff4-3150009d1e9c
                    [metadataHref] => https://online.moysklad.ru/api/remap/1.1/entity/productfolder/metadata
                    [type] => productfolder
                    [mediaType] => application/json
                    [uuidHref] => https://online.moysklad.ru/app/#good/edit?id=772cdf7a-88e8-11e8-9ff4-3150009d1e9c
                )

        )

    [uom] => Array
        (
            [meta] => Array
                (
                    [href] => https://online.moysklad.ru/api/remap/1.1/entity/uom/19f1edc0-fc42-4001-94cb-c9ec9c62ec10
                    [metadataHref] => https://online.moysklad.ru/api/remap/1.1/entity/uom/metadata
                    [type] => uom
                    [mediaType] => application/json
                )

        )

    [minPrice] => 0
    [salePrices] => Array
        (
            [0] => Array
                (
                    [value] => 0
                    [currency] => Array
                        (
                            [meta] => Array
                                (
                                    [href] => https://online.moysklad.ru/api/remap/1.1/entity/currency/b7755f5e-88e4-11e8-9109-f8fc002896ab
                                    [metadataHref] => https://online.moysklad.ru/api/remap/1.1/entity/currency/metadata
                                    [type] => currency
                                    [mediaType] => application/json
                                    [uuidHref] => https://online.moysklad.ru/app/#currency/edit?id=b7755f5e-88e4-11e8-9109-f8fc002896ab
                                )

                        )

                    [priceType] => Цена оптовая
                )

            [1] => Array
                (
                    [value] => 940000
                    [currency] => Array
                        (
                            [meta] => Array
                                (
                                    [href] => https://online.moysklad.ru/api/remap/1.1/entity/currency/b7755f5e-88e4-11e8-9109-f8fc002896ab
                                    [metadataHref] => https://online.moysklad.ru/api/remap/1.1/entity/currency/metadata
                                    [type] => currency
                                    [mediaType] => application/json
                                    [uuidHref] => https://online.moysklad.ru/app/#currency/edit?id=b7755f5e-88e4-11e8-9109-f8fc002896ab
                                )

                        )

                    [priceType] => Цена розничная
                )

        )

    [buyPrice] => Array
        (
            [value] => 270000
            [currency] => Array
                (
                    [meta] => Array
                        (
                            [href] => https://online.moysklad.ru/api/remap/1.1/entity/currency/b7755f5e-88e4-11e8-9109-f8fc002896ab
                            [metadataHref] => https://online.moysklad.ru/api/remap/1.1/entity/currency/metadata
                            [type] => currency
                            [mediaType] => application/json
                            [uuidHref] => https://online.moysklad.ru/app/#currency/edit?id=b7755f5e-88e4-11e8-9109-f8fc002896ab
                        )

                )

        )

    [weight] => 0
    [volume] => 0
    [barcodes] => Array
        (
            [0] => 2000000006826
        )

    [modificationsCount] => 0
    [isSerialTrackable] => 
)

Поле updated содержит дату последнего изменения. Возможно ли как то получить даты каждого изменения?

Петя Петров 0 проголосовали
Действия с комментариями Постоянная ссылка
0
Avatar

Добрый день!

Результат вашего запроса выглядит так, как будто вы запрашиваете товар, а не аудит по товару. В аудите должно быть поле "context", "meta", "rows". А у вас просто объект. Можете прикрепить ваш запрос в виде вызова curl?

Kovalenko Stanislav 0 проголосовали
Действия с комментариями Постоянная ссылка